Perth Airport is Western Australia's largest airport and the state's primary gateway for domestic and international travel. Located east of Perth CBD, the airport connects Western Australia with destinations across Australia, Asia, Africa, the Middle East and Europe.

The airport operates four passenger terminals divided between two precincts. Terminal 1 and Terminal 2 form the Airport Central precinct, while Terminals 3 and 4 are located nearby and connected by airport roads and shuttle services. Rail, buses, taxis and major highways provide convenient access to Perth and regional Western Australia.

Where Is Perth Airport Located?

Perth Airport is situated in Redcliffe east of central Perth.

The airport is connected to Perth by Airport Central Station, Transperth buses, taxis, ride-share services and Tonkin Highway.

Transport and Getting Around

Airport Central Station provides direct rail services between Perth Airport and Perth CBD.

Transperth buses, taxis, ride-share services and hire cars provide convenient transport throughout Perth and Western Australia.

Shuttle services connect the terminal precincts where required.

Terminal Overview

Terminal 1

Terminal 1 is the airport's principal international terminal and also serves selected domestic services.

Terminal 2

Terminal 2 primarily serves regional and domestic airlines.

Terminals 3 and 4

Terminals 3 and 4 handle additional domestic airline operations and are located in the eastern terminal precinct.
